The Discover Niagara – Cultural Exchange Program is a 4-day international cultural exchange initiative held in Canada. The program brings together participants from different countries in Canada’s multicultural environment to foster real cultural dialogue, meaningful experiences, and global connections.

Within the framework of the program, 50 international participants will be selected to take part in a structured and engaging experience in the Niagara region. Participants will not only explore Niagara Falls, but also experience Canadian culture firsthand, connect with individuals from diverse backgrounds, and share their own perspectives.

This initiative is organized as a continuation of previously successful programs held in Niagara, Toronto, Montreal, Ottawa, and Vancouver, which have been highly appreciated by participants. To date, more than 100 participants from over 50 countries have taken part in these programs. The experiences gained, participant feedback, and visual materials from previous editions reflect the ongoing development of this initiative and the value it offers to participants. In previous programs, selected participants successfully completed their visa procedures within a short period and joined the program on time.

Program info

  • Travel Dates: August 24-27, 2026
  • Location: Niagara, Toronto. Canada
  • Participants: 50 individuals and unlimited online participants
  • Deadline : June 20 , 2026
  • Important Notice: Due to continued interest in the program, the application deadline has been extended until June 18, 2026, at 11:59 PM (Vancouver Time / Pacific Time, Canada).
  • Applicants who are not selected for in-person participation will have the opportunity to: Join online sessions , Participate in interactive seminars , Receive a certificate upon completion

Funding Opportunities

10 Fully Funded Participants

  • Round-trip airfare
  • Accommodatio
  • Meals
  • Local transportation
  • Program costs
  • All activities and entrance fees
